Pro Tips
- Choose "High" error correction when adding a logo to ensure the QR code remains scannable.
- Test your QR code with different scanning apps before distributing it widely.
- Use contrasting colors for better scan reliability (dark QR code on light background).
- Save your frequently used designs for quick access in future sessions.
- For print materials, SVG format provides better quality at any size.

What's the difference between PNG and SVG formats?
PNG is a raster format suitable for digital use and smaller prints. SVG is a vector format that remains crisp at any size, making it ideal for large-format printing like posters or banners. SVG files are also typically smaller in file size.
What is error correction and which level should I choose?
Error correction allows QR codes to remain scannable even when partially obscured or damaged. Use "Low" for simple codes with minimal design, "Medium" for standard use, "Quartile" when adding small logos, and "High" when adding larger logos or when the code might be damaged.
